Transaction 58673cc4eee121b621ff57b7d81cefd9f5d8859f95eaeb50084c8447698e0b2e

1 Input
2 Outputs
  • 58673cc4eee121b621ff57b7d81cefd9f5d8859f95eaeb50084c8447698e0b2e:0
  • value  6996
    address  13WGkKijxWuy38edrRQXVebFBqjGCfkZiC
  • 58673cc4eee121b621ff57b7d81cefd9f5d8859f95eaeb50084c8447698e0b2e:1
  • value  361200
    address  126Rxj5dSQ6pysYyQmTJhjZQ554XR2ZsFH